Shiitake Broth Recipe

This deeply savory shiitake mushroom broth makes a flavorful vegan substitute for dashi or mushroom stock. Use fresh or dried mushrooms.

Ingredients

  • 1 lb shiitake mushrooms sliced (or ½ cup dried shiitake mushrooms, fresh
  • 1 onion sliced
  • 4 garlic smashed, cloves
  • 2 parsley sprigs
  • 2 lemon peel strips
  • 2 bay leaf
  • 2 green onions sliced
  • 1 teaspoon black pepper
  • 8 cups water or vegetable broth

Instructions

    Cup of Yum
  1. In a large pot, combine all the ingredients except for green onions.
  2. Bring to a boil over high heat.
  3. Reduce the heat to low, cover, and simmer for 45 minutes (1 hour if using dried mushrooms).
  4. Strain the stock through a fine mesh strainer, pressing on solids to extract maximum flavor.
  5. Discard the solids.
  6. Stir in the sliced green onions.
  7. Serve hot.

Notes

  • If using dried shiitake mushrooms, soak them in hot water for 30 minutes before cooking to rehydrate. Reserve soaking liquid and use it as part of the 8 cups liquid.
  • For richer stock, roast mushrooms at 400°F for 15 minutes before simmering.
  • Add a splash of soy sauce or miso paste if desired.
  • Store your dashi in an airtight container. 
  • It can be frozen.
